Merge git://git.kernel.org/pub/scm/linux/kernel/git/davem/net
BPF alignment tests got a conflict because the registers are output as Rn_w instead of just Rn in net-next, and in net a fixup for a testcase prohibits logical operations on pointers before using them. Also, we should attempt to patch BPF call args if JIT always on is enabled. Instead, if we fail to JIT the subprogs we should pass an error back up and fail immediately. Signed-off-by: David S. Miller <davem@davemloft.net>
